The Prime Minister Dr. Manmohan Singh today said manual scavenging will be eliminated from every corner of the country in the next six months. Speaking at the inaugural session of the conference of the state ministers of Welfare and Social Justice, Dr. Singh said that the conversion of dry latrines must be completed once and for all. Dr. Singh said the centre will bear the financial liability of the post matric scholarship schemes for scheduled caste students for the entire twelfth Plan period. The Prime Minister said the state government must ensure that the benefits of the scheme reach the scheduled caste students in a transparent manner. He said the expert group of the ministry of Social justice and Empowerment is drafting a new law in place of the Persons with Disabilities Act, 1995. He said, after consulting the state governments and other stake holders, the government willl introduce the bill in Parliament.
